Northwest Ohio Key Prospects
Brooklyn Thrash Brooklyn Thrash 6'0" | CG Elmwood | 2022 State OH , 6-0 2022, Elmwood
She is still uncommitted, and has a talent level for the next level. She is able to break her opponent down off the dribble to get to the rim, she has a powerful first step. She is deceptively quick leading to a solid defensive game with her active hands. She can find her open teammate, and is a solid passer. She can score from anywhere, runs the floor very well and can finish in transition. She also has very good range out beyond the arc. Moves up to #12 in the latest rankings. (pictured right)
Emma Pedroza Emma Pedroza 5'8" | PG Napoleon | 2022 State OH , 5-8 2022, Napoleon
She is the highest debuting senior in the latest rankings, landing at #30 in the state with a ceiling to go even higher in further updates. Emma (feature photo above) is such a solid point guard with the ability to be a natural leader. Was a key part leading Napoleon to a state title last spring. She returns with a game suited for the next level. Great handles and swag to produce in a variety of ways for her team. Good range, can score in a multitude of ways. Good court vision and will find the best shot for her team.
Brinn Hunt Brinn Hunt 5'10" | CG Toledo Central Catholic | 2022 State OH , 5-10 2022, Toledo Central Catholic
Brinn has a strong body and able to play well in the paint. She also has a good three-point shot and a very good basketball IQ. Solid handles and can get the ball to the right player. She can score off ball screens and attack downhill off reads. Brinn is also a solid defender. In transition, she has worked hard on her speed up the floor and has quickness guarding smaller quick players. She is a mismatch issue with her size. Jumps from the Watch List up to #35 in the latest ranking.
Riley Rismiller Riley Rismiller 6'3" | C Coldwater | 2023 State OH , 6-3 2023, Coldwater
Riley jumps a spot and lands at #5 in the latest 2023 rankings. Her game just continues to grow and has drawn the attention and offers from several D1 schools. She has great hands in the paint and finishes well around the rim with good footwork and a high ceiling. Handles the paint well defensively, able to rebound and push the break, and can block/alter shots. She has a high motor and continues to work. Night in and night out plays a killer schedule in the MAC, the best small-school division in Ohio.
Kylie Leibacher Kylie Leibacher 5'11" | SF Castalia Margaretta | 2023 State OH , 5-11 2023, Castalia Margaretta
Kylie holds multiple offers and rightfully so. She plays the game with an elite motor that devastates teams on the glass, plus she has a very good offensive game to match it. As of this moment, she is at her best around the rim, but she is showing signs of adding a consistent perimeter jumper. Currently ranked #14 in the latest ’23 PGH rankings. She just continues to get better.
Sinai Douglas Sinai Douglas 5'7" | PG Toledo Start | 2024 State OH , 5-7 2024, Toledo Start
She vaults up the latest rankings all the way from 15 to #3 where she has taken the game by storm. She had a breakout summer for Sports City U’s young team. Has an endless motor, is relentless defensively and is unstoppable in the open floor. She is a great floor leader and shined from the point guard spot, considered the best PG in the 2024 class in Ohio. She can get to the rim at anytime and finishes through contact. She showed a maturity which has elevated her game to another level. Sinai will also drop shots from the perimeter in clutch times.
Kendall Braden Kendall Braden 5'9" | SG Toledo Christian | 2024 State OH , 5-9 2024, Toledo Christian
Some say she could be the most skilled kid in this class, and the first thing you notice about her game is the ability to light you up from behind the arc. The most improved part of her game has been her defense, as she has put in significant time and commitment which has made her game even better. She is a crafty guard with good moves from the perimeter and can create easier shots for herself. Lands at #9 in the class.
Brooklyn Vaughn Brooklyn Vaughn 5'11" | SF Toledo Central Catholic | 2024 State OH , 5-11 2024, Toledo Catholic Central
Her game has really expanded with a good summer with Sports City U. She is a bigtime athlete whose speed and jumping ability make her a tough match up for her opponent. She is very aggressive on the defensive end on the glass. She runs the rim well and has a great first step going downhill. Solid 12’ range and is working to expand. Defensively can guard 1-5, getting several D1 offers. She currently sits #12 in the PGH ’24 rankings in a talented class.
Macie Miller Macie Miller 5'4" | PG Old Fort | 2024 State OH , 5-4 2024, Old Fort
Saw her over the summer at the Ohio Summer Showcase and she showed a lot of skill as one of the top point guards at the event. Macie has a bigtime motor while moving well without the ball, able to create shots. She has very good handles and able to control the tempo of the game. Good range, can distribute to her teammates and be a productive leader. She moves up to #27 in the latest rankings.
